Maximize Space with a Foldable Table Tennis Setup
One of the biggest hurdles in game room design is often overcoming spatial limitations. A standard ping pong table requires significant clearance on all sides to allow for comfortable play, with at least 5 feet needed at each end and 3 feet on either side. This can be challenging to accommodate, especially in smaller spaces or multi-functional rooms.
Foldable table tennis setups offer a practical solution for enthusiasts working with limited room. These tables can easily be tucked away when not in use, freeing up space for other activities. Alternatively, multi-purpose convertible tables are perfect for those who value both functionality and style. These innovative designs can double as sleek dining tables or workspaces while transforming into a game-ready surface in seconds.

Transform the Atmosphere with Dynamic Lighting
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the tone of a home entertainment space, transforming it from an ordinary room into a captivating and immersive environment. Standard overhead lights often create harsh glares, detracting from the overall experience. Instead, specialised lighting solutions can enhance both the functionality and aesthetics of the room.
For a modern, futuristic vibe, consider installing smart LED strip lights under the edges of your gaming or dining table. These lights create a glowing hover effect, adding a sense of drama and sophistication. Customisable options allow you to choose colours that match the room’s decor or shift to energise the atmosphere during gameplay.
Additionally, neon signs with playful designs or thematic phrases can add a retro yet stylish touch, while wall-washing smart bulbs, like Philips Hue, take customisation to the next level. These bulbs can change colours to sync with music, set the mood, or even respond to gameplay scores, making the environment feel interactive and fun.

Make Your Game Room Spectator-Friendly
Designing a game room isn’t just about enhancing the players’ experience; it’s also about creating a welcoming space for spectators. Incorporate comfortable, elevated bar seating or stadium-style stools to ensure friends and family can enjoy the match without any obstructions to their view. Opt for seating that not only provides comfort but also harmonises with the room’s aesthetic.
To bring the theme together, consider adorning your walls with unique, game-centric art. Vintage table tennis tournament posters can add a touch of nostalgia, while minimalist geometric murals can introduce a modern vibe. These elements can also tie in the room’s colour palette, creating visual cohesion.
Don’t overlook the importance of flooring in your game room. Adding acoustic rubber mats beneath the table reduces slip hazards and prevents the ball from bouncing excessively off hard floors. Alternatively, stylish geometric rugs not only contribute to the room’s overall design but also help dampen echoes, making the space more pleasant for both players and spectators alike.
Bring the Noise with Immersive Sound Systems
Elite home entertainment relies heavily on exceptional audio, turning a simple game room into an immersive experience. While the rhythmic bounce of the ping pong ball creates a satisfying ambience, enhancing the mood with a curated playlist can elevate the energy to the next level. Affordable surround sound setups or high-quality directional Bluetooth speakers, such as the Sonos One SL, positioned strategically in the corners of the room can ensure dynamic, room-filling sound without breaking the bank.
To maintain audio quality and control noise, consider installing acoustic sound-absorbing wall panels. These panels prevent sharp game sounds from reverberating throughout the house, making your room excitement-filled without disturbing others.
